      Could you remove the old shower stall and replace it with a new one? The project commenced on August 9, 2017, and was completed in October 2017. The contract price was $8,120.Reborn assured me that their warranty covers the lifespan of the materials, and labor would be provided at no cost. This warranty was the primary reason I chose to work with them.Problem: On June 2, 2024, I discovered water leaking through the shower door. I promptly contacted Reborn, and a technician came to assess the issue within a few days. He determined that the door was tilted to the left, preventing it from closing properly and causing a gap from which water was leaking. He reported to his office that the shower stall needed to be replaced.After waiting for a week to hear back from Reborn, I called their local office, but no one answered. I left four messages for the regional manager, yet I am still awaiting a response. I then called their home office and spoke with customer service representatives, but these conversations yielded no results. I finally spoke with someone from the warranty department on my fifth attempt. He informed me that their subcontractor had installed the door and that he needed to identify this subcontractor before proceeding.An installation manager from Reborn later contacted me, stating he needed more information about the work done at my house. He asked me several questions, which I answered, and I requested an update on my issue, but I received no response. Clearly, they are unwilling to honor their promised lifetime warranty and are avoiding communication with me.Please get in touch with them on my behalf. Notably, Reborns slogan claims they can install a new shower in one to two days, yet my shower stall took two months to complete.

      Business response

      06/28/2024

      Will reach out to customer to explain we cannot warranty items we did not contract to install.  The shower door was not installed by our company and therefore would not be warrantied by us.  We suggest contacting the shower door installation company you contracted with.  Unlikely anything would be warrantied 7 years later.  

      Customer response

      06/28/2024

      We did not hire any door installer.  Reborn is in business and they should have known who to hire to install our shower door.  We even did not know, since no one informed us 7 years ago when they installed the shower stall that they would hire a door installer from outside of Reborn. We hired Reborn since they told us that Reborn would be the one to complete the shower stall by themselves.

      Business response

      06/30/2024

      Reborn cannot warranty a product or service we did not provide.  Thank you.

      After the initial installation, they have had to return 3 times to repair their mistakes in the span of 4 months.The issues are still unresolved. After the first installation, we noticed the incorrect grab bars (2) were installed and the shower pan would not drain. We reported the issue and were scheduled for a replacement install 7-8 weeks later due to reordering replacement shower pan and the correct bars. On this new reinstallation, they reinstalled the old incorrect shower bars. When notified the workers said they were never told that they needed new ones. I then called their office and spoke to *****, who confirmed there was a miscommunication between management and the workers but that the work order included the correct shower bars. One of the workers returned the next day to install the correct shower bars but notified us that 1 of the 2 bars were out of stock. Once he installed the bar, we reviewed the reinstallation to find a large gap on the top left corner between the shower wall and ceiling which was filled with silicone that sunk into gap and was not flush with the shower wall. The worker apologized and explained that his coworker had cut the shower wall incorrectly and that they would have to return again to reinstall new shower walls. He told us that his supervisor **** or the office would get in contact with us to schedule another installation of the new walls and bars. The weekend passed and halfway through Monday with no response, we called their office and spoke to ***** and she said she was never told of these new issues. She then called ****, who said to just schedule another reinstallation date. When asked why they never contacted us, she simply said she was never notified. We were then told the correct shower bar would not be in stock until 02/19/2024 and are scheduled for installation on 03/01/24. Hope to have all their mistakes corrected and reviewed by the inspector since this company cannot be trusted to complete their contract correctly.
